I got turned onto this book from John K's blog, and it does not disappoint. The book teaches the importance of construction in animation and it's helped me a great deal in my general drawing also.The majority of this book can be found in his other book though, Cartoon animation, which I got after reading this and seeing how good it was. So if you want to get the other book, that one does have this stuff in however it has very slightly different illustrations.I personally prefer this one though, it's short simple and it's full of character.

This is an absolutely brilliant book, both as a learning tool and a reference point for your own further exercises. Although the description may make it sound light on pages, the book itself is huge, packed with detail, and feels absolutely lovely to flick through. The pedigree of the author certainly shines through in the quality of the artwork and teaching, and it finally got me to understand previously ungraspable principles, including the line of motion, 'appeal', and the dreaded walk cycle. I can't recommend it enough - this goes right up there with Richard Williams.
